**Capacity note for eng sync — Wrenfold webhook delivery.** Current retry semantics use capped exponential backoff with jitter, and our queue depth during the Harbormist outage showed we undersized the retry pool by roughly 3x. Each failed endpoint now holds a delivery slot for the full backoff window, so dead endpoints dominate capacity at steady state. Proposal: shorten the cap, raise the jitter spread, and add a circuit-breaker threshold per endpoint. The constants we intend to ship next sprint are the following.

tuning constants:
RATE_LIMITS = {
    "istox": 465,
    "wendor": 846,
    "novvan": 466,
    "julok": 655,
    "sorax": 651,
    "belath": 752,
    "druax": 1007,
}

// Encoding sniffing for user-uploaded text files in Saltgrass.
// We check BOM first, then a capped statistical pass (8 KB max)
// to avoid unbounded reads on hostile uploads. Ambiguous files
// fall back to this constant rather than guessing, which closed
// the smuggling vector flagged in the last audit. Fixed as of the
// build noted below.

trace token, bawif-tajof: htk14_21e308fc7b4137

Pairfold Matching Service — GC pauses. Long garbage-collection pauses (>800ms) can cause match requests to time out. Support should check the pause-duration metric before escalating. If pauses correlate with heap spikes, restart the affected Pairfold node via the admin endpoint. The admin endpoint requires authentication on every call. Use the internal service key listed directly below for those requests.

app token of fajop-fahif = qvz4-AnML

Ticket: Missed Pick-up — Signed Contracts

Hey, the afternoon run from the Brindlemoor office to Casterley HQ didn't happen again — the pouch with the signed Fernhale contracts is still sitting at reception. Legal needs these countersigned copies filed by Friday, so we can't let it slip another day. Can you slot it into tomorrow's first route and flag it as priority? The driver should be briefed properly this time. The confidential hand-over instruction is noted directly below.

drop instructions, kajof-fajog: the ulaion silmir courier leaves the joreth tamvan pelox lamath casion druiel oliys belys ledger at gate 5463 under passcode 656217